Output 3bcfb1e402f33ffea03ecb2ea4bcc6c81e4d7b0a33f91d8e8bcff6febb348701:23

value
14990000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e2f93a90c8a5aa1ad0c5adcae73a4b4318faf15 OP_EQUAL
address
34SdBzXE61BkTA6nAJ65vPEZ3K2H8okH1F
transaction
3bcfb1e402f33ffea03ecb2ea4bcc6c81e4d7b0a33f91d8e8bcff6febb348701